Lenovo ThinkVision M14t Gen 2 14 " black
Screen size:14 "
Resolution:2240x1400 (16:10)
Panel:IPS, response 6 ms
Frequency:60 Hz
Contrast:1 500:1
Brightness:270 cd/m²
Functions:Flicker-Free
Connectors:USB C
